ETF Backs Serbian Workers in Fight Against Union Busting at Air Serbia

The European Transport Workers’ Federation (ETF) has shown strong support for Serbian workers facing union suppression at Air Serbia, a state-owned airline. Demonstrating their commitment, ETF representatives visited the Serbian Embassy in Brussels on Monday, 11 December, delivering a petition signed by over 4,000 individuals This petition calls on the Serbian government to stop union busting within the public company.
